***Update 12/2/2025*** I have significantly updated these models. Over time I found the friction clamp feature to be unreliable and become loose due to the plastic material expanding. Due to this I created several additional models that add a "back extension" that provide a backing lip to press against the metal bar underneath my desk. This feature only works with desks that have a metal structural bar. However, the original C Clamp design is still a valid design if desired.
To fit the new version insert the clamp on an angle and cause it to "flex" a little so it can snap in place. Flexion can be done without snapping the top portion.
The "standard" version still has a top height of 17.9 mm to help with holding in place in absence of the bottom extension. The Bottom Extension version height has been increased to 18.1 mm to provide more flexion.
The original CAD file on OnShape is still valid and has all relevant options.
A simple design to provide some mounting alternatives for objects underneath a desk. The C Clamp design is intended to be “friction” clamp to the overhang of a desk.
The “Standard” and "Back Extension" version can be used to route cables or a cable sleeve through it (see pictures).
This version also has an arc so a cable sleeve can ergonomically rest appropriately.
It is worth noting as the cable bundle gets larger it becomes harder to fit inside the curve
The “Power” version can be used to mount a small power strip (see pictures). The desk I use has a metal frame so the power strip sits flat against it and is therefore effortless to plug in a power cable.
The clips can be slid easily to provide clearance for power cables as necessary.
The "Inner" version is designed to go on the inside of the strip closest to the power switch
The "End" version is designed to go on the end of the strip so it does not obstruct any of the outlets
Printing:
Prusa MK4S with MMU3 (Single Color)
No supports, make sure to rotate the object on its side
STL files on import should auto rotate due to transformation of the CAD files as the last step
20% for PETG with 4 Perimeters for extra strength
.20mm STRUCTURE profile

CAD File Notes:
All dimensions are 100% fully parametric
There are two different Variable Studios
"Common" provides dimensions that are (mostly) common across all models in the document
"Power" provides dimensions that are common across the Power specific models
Some dimensions are document specific and are local to those documents only
Modify the clamp width as necessary for a custom desk fit. Since this is a “friction” clamp design the width needs to be slightly smaller than the width of the desk overhangs
